Lets compare vitamin content per 1 pound of Blanched Almonds vs Multi-grain Bread:
- 1 pound of Blanched Almonds has 5.4 times more Vitamin B2 and 64.2 times more Vitamin E than Multi-grain Bread.
- While 1 lb of Multi-grain Bread contains 1.5 times more Vitamin B1, 2.3 times more Vitamin B6 and 1.5 times more Vitamin B9 than Blanched Almonds.
- Both Blanched Almonds and Multi-grain Bread provide similar amounts of Vitamin B3 and Vitamin B5 per one pound.
- Both Blanched Almonds as well as Multi-grain Bread have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in C, Vitamin D and Vitamin K in one pound.
Comparing minerals per 1 pound for Blanched Almonds vs Multi-grain Bread:
- 1 pound of Blanched Almonds has 2.3 times more Calcium, 3.6 times more Copper, 1.3 times more Iron, 3.4 times more Magnesium, 2.1 times more Phosphorus, 2.9 times more Potassium and 1.7 times more Zinc than Multi-grain Bread.
- While 1 lb of Multi-grain Bread contains 10.3 times more Selenium and 20.1 times more Sodium than Blanched Almonds.
- Both Blanched Almonds and Multi-grain Bread contain similar levels of Manganese per one pound.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 1 pound:
- 1 pound of Blanched Almonds has 2.2 times more Energy, 12.4 times more Fat, 4.5 times more Saturated Fat, 7.4 times more Omega 6, 1.3 times more Fiber and 1.6 times more Protein than Multi-grain Bread.
- While 1 lb of Multi-grain Bread contains 51.3 times more Omega 3, 2.3 times more Carbohydrate, 1.4 times more Sugars and more Fructose than Blanched Almonds.
